In the rapidly evolving world of the Internet of Things (IoT), connecting traditional microcontrollers to the internet has become a foundational requirement. While Arduino boards are renowned for their prototyping prowess, they often lack native network capabilities, requiring external shields to connect to Wi-Fi or Ethernet. phpoc shield
